Jens Lehmann takes a break, pisses off club

Double trouble for Jens Lehmann – the Stuttgart keeper he jumped behind advertising boards, went down on one knee and wizzed while keeping a keen eye on the ensuing action on the pitch.

But that’s not what’s landed him in hot water – the former Arsenal and Germany keeper also criticised the board for bowing to pressure from fans in sacking ex-manager Markus Babbel – something the club’s director of sport Horst Heldt rejected and countered by saying that:

“The timing was wrong and the remarks were completely wrong…We will deal with the facts and there will be consequences.”
